Optical Design

Understanding the optical system—whether it’s a refractor, reflector, or Schmidt-Cassegrain—is crucial for determining the telescope’s strengths and ideal viewing targets.

Aperture

The diameter of the telescope’s primary lens or mirror dictates its light-gathering ability, directly affecting image brightness and the visibility of faint objects.

Mount Type

Knowing whether the mount is altazimuth or equatorial informs users about its tracking capabilities and ease of use for astrophotography or visual observation.

Portability

The telescope’s weight and size determine its portability, a crucial factor for those who wish to transport it to dark-sky locations.

Computerized Features

Modern telescopes often incorporate computerized object location and tracking systems. Understanding these features is essential for efficient navigation of the night sky.

Focal Length and Ratio

These parameters influence the telescope’s magnification and field of view, impacting its suitability for planetary observation versus deep-sky viewing.

Tips for Optimal Use

Tip 1: Proper Collimation: Ensuring the optical elements are precisely aligned is vital for achieving sharp, clear images. Consult the user manual for collimation instructions.

Tip 2: Dark Sky Location: Light pollution significantly hinders celestial observation. Choosing a location with minimal light interference enhances viewing quality.

Tip 3: Thermal Acclimation: Allowing the telescope to reach ambient temperature before use prevents image distortion caused by temperature differences.

Tip 4: Understanding Celestial Coordinates: Familiarizing oneself with right ascension and declination facilitates efficient object location.
